Output fa63cdd1931f153e3a5fcd3a19168eb70f99f317a61bdd29c4887bccaaea24a0:18

value
4859869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ae63f88281a5d45944d903b4021f37c550b6bea5 OP_EQUAL
address
3Hb7G1bhKbVU9kcovU7CQReGzmEqnPbY67
transaction
fa63cdd1931f153e3a5fcd3a19168eb70f99f317a61bdd29c4887bccaaea24a0
confirmations
288523
spent
true